The new Paccar TX-18 and Paccar TX-18 Pro automated transmissions for Class 8 heavy on-highway and select off-highway vocational applications are now available for order.
Both 18-speed transmissions build upon the Paccar TX-12. The Paccar TX-18 offers additional capability for heavy on-highway use for applications, such as heavy haul transport. The TX-18 Pro adds enhanced capabilities and features for extreme duty vocational applications and other select off-highway applications.
The new transmissions are available with the Kenworth T680, T880 and W990 equipped with the Paccar MX-13 and Paccar MX-11 engines. Engineered to operate with the Paccar MX engine platform, the new TX-18 and TX-18 Pro transmissions support maximums of 510 horsepower, 1,850 lb.-ft. of torque capacity and 140,000 lb. of gross combination vehicle weight (GCVW).
The new 18-speed ratio provides shifting and performance in a wide range of operating applications. The TX-18 has three reverse gears, and the TX-18 Pro has six, designed to pair with deep axle ratios. Multiple reverse gears aim for improved maneuverability around job sites.
